On March 16, 2025, the Voith Arena in Heidenheim will host a Bundesliga Round 26 match between Heidenheim and Holstein Kiel. I believe this match will treat us to a high-scoring game.
Preview
Last season, Heidenheim finished in an impressive 8th place, securing a spot in the Conference League. However, this year has been catastrophic for the team. Their winless streak in the Bundesliga has extended to nine matches, with only three draws during this period. With 16 points, Heidenheim is at the bottom of the table, and their last four home games have ended in defeats. Adding to their woes, they were knocked out by Copenhagen in European competitions, painting a picture of a deep crisis.
Holstein's situation is far from ideal as well. The team is only one point ahead of Heidenheim and could find themselves at the bottom with a loss. They are five points away from the 15th safe spot, with nine rounds remaining, so the battle for survival is heating up.
However, Holstein has shown signs of life in recent matches. A home draw against Stuttgart and an away win over Union brought them four points — their best run in a long time. The victory in Berlin is particularly valuable as it was their first away win of the season. Despite this, Holstein remains the worst away team in the Bundesliga, having collected only six points on the road.

Match facts and H2H
- In three of Heidenheim's last four matches, more than 2.5 goals were scored.
- In only two of Holstein's last thirteen matches did the teams not break the three-goal mark together.
- The first meeting between these teams this season ended with a narrow victory for Holstein. They defeated their opponent 1-0 at home.
- Holstein has not won at Heidenheim's ground in their last five matches. The hosts won four of those, with one ending in a draw.
